With regards to recent Irish literature, Normal People by Sally Rooney is one of the biggest success stories in recent memory The book was nominated for a Man Booker Prize in 2018, while it was also voted as the 2018 Waterstones' Book of the Year, and won Best Novel at the 2018 Costa Book Awards. Months later, it ranked in at #25 in The Guardian's list of the 100 best books of the 21st century. So yeah, people loved it. And fans of the book will almost certainly want to tune in to the TV adaptation that is coming to small screens in 2020. The first images from the show were shared with Vanity Fair, who also spoke with Rooney about its release. She said: "My favourite scenes from the book generally took the form of conversations between the two protagonists—in abandoned houses, in apartment kitchens, in cars, and in bed. "I'm excited to see those dynamics beginning to unfold in a new way on the screen."
